Experience dining like never before at Blinde Kuh in Zürich—where taste reigns supreme in complete darkness.

Blinde Kuh is a renowned Swiss restaurant in Zürich that offers a unique dining experience where guests eat in complete darkness, guided by visually impaired staff. This extraordinary concept not only tantalizes the taste buds but also enhances the sensory experience of dining, making it a must-visit for tourists seeking something truly different.

Discover more about Blinde Kuh

Blinde Kuh is not just any restaurant; it's an adventure for the senses located in the heart of Zürich. As Switzerland's first blind dining experience, this establishment invites guests to embark on a culinary journey in complete darkness. Upon entering, you are welcomed by visually impaired staff who guide you to your table, creating an atmosphere that challenges your perceptions and heightens your other senses. The menu features traditional Swiss cuisine, prepared with fresh ingredients and expert craftsmanship, allowing diners to savor flavors they might never have fully appreciated before.The restaurant's name translates to 'Blind Cow,' a playful nod to its unique concept. Each dish is served without visual cues, encouraging guests to engage with their food through taste, smell, and texture alone. This immersive experience not only provides insight into the daily lives of those who are visually impaired but also fosters empathy and understanding among diners. Reservations are highly recommended due to its popularity among locals and tourists alike.Open for dinner service six days a week, Blinde Kuh offers an enchanting setting for special occasions or simply a memorable night out. As you navigate through your meal, expect delightful surprises that keep your palate guessing. Whether you're a culinary enthusiast or just looking for something extraordinary during your visit to Zürich, Blinde Kuh promises an unforgettable dining experience that goes beyond just food.
